PLNR-02-7-Elk Population Management Efforts In Colorado

WHEREAS a good elk harvest is necessary to maintain balance in fragile ecosystems; and

WHEREAS the number of non-resident hunters has drastically decreased in recent years; and

WHEREAS Colorado Parks and Wildlife continues to look for ways to improve the health and viability of elk populations in Colorado;

N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ED that CLUB 20 supports Colorado Parks and Wildlife’s efforts to effectively manage elk populations in Colorado that will encourage increased hunting opportunities while maintaining healthy ecosystems in balance with the other uses of the land.

 

Adopted  3/8/ 2002

Amended 9/11/2009

Amended 3/27/2015
